How to Add Your ZSE70 Outdoor Motion Sensor to Your Z-Wave System

Before including the ZSE70 to your hub, you'll need to decide whether you want to power the unit via battery or 12-24V AC/DC. NEVER include the sensor powered with 12 V and then switch over to batteries. Your hub will recognize the sensor as a Z-Wave repeater and the batteries will drain quickly. Always include the …

ZSE70 Outdoor Motion Sensor Change Log

Here are the changes we made to the ZSE70 model so far. VER. 1.0 (released 6/2024) Original release. Hardware VER 1.0: * Battery or 12-24 V power with sealed terminals * Rated for indoor or outdoor use Firmware VER 1.20: * 800 series Z-Wave chip * S2 Authenticated security * Motion, temp and lux reporting …
